Mesmo após os vazamentos pré-evento, o evento revelado do Windows 11 na semana passada conseguiu surpreender … a capacidade de executar aplicativos Android no Windows 11 prontos para uso e os planos da empresa de trazer a loja de aplicativos Android da Amazon para seu mais novo sistema operacional .
Os detalhes ainda não estão muito claros e a primeira versão de visualização não oferece suporte a esse recurso futuro, mas vamos ver o que sabemos e o que aprendemos.
As especificidades da tecnologia
No centro desta nova estratégia estará um novo subsistema Windows para Android, que funcionará de forma semelhante ao subsistema Windows existente para Linux (WSL) que já faz parte do Windows 10. Este subsistema será essencialmente uma ponte entre os modelos de aplicativos dos dois sistemas operacionais.
O ambiente virtual será essencialmente compatível com Android Open Source Project (AOSP), o projeto de código aberto mantido pelo Google. Enquanto a maioria dos smartphones vem com “Android” padrão e vem com serviços Google Mobile proprietários, o AOSP foi bifurcado como Fire OS, LineageOS, etc. por OEMs e comunidades de código aberto.
Em dispositivos com tecnologia Intel, a experiência será impulsionada pela Tecnologia Intel Bridge, que é um pós-compilador de tempo de execução que permitirá que esses aplicativos sejam executados nativamente em dispositivos baseados em x86.
A Microsoft esclareceu que a tecnologia Intel Bridge não será necessária em dispositivos baseados em AMD ou Arm para que aplicativos Android rodem em dispositivos Windows 11. Uma vez que os aplicativos Android são compilados para Arm, a tecnologia de ponte pode não ser necessária, no entanto, ainda não está claro como isso funcionaria em dispositivos baseados em AMD.
Android no Windows
Por mais surpreendente que o anúncio tenha sido, esta não é a primeira vez que a Microsoft tenta permitir aplicativos Android no Windows.
Em 2015, enfrentando o enigma da lacuna de aplicativos na Microsoft Store (então Windows Store), especialmente para o Windows 10 Mobile, a Microsoft começou a trabalhar em pontes para os desenvolvedores adaptarem seus aplicativos no Android, iOS, Web e Win32 para funcionarem no Windows 10
O Projeto Astoria, o codinome da ponte Android / Windows (o iOS / Windows tinha o codinome Project Islandwood), permitiu que os desenvolvedores trouxessem seus aplicativos Android para o Windows 10 usando o código e as habilidades existentes. Ele permitiu que os desenvolvedores trouxessem seus aplicativos para dispositivos Windows 10 Mobile como aplicativos UWP usando extensões para o Android SDK e Android IDEs populares.
Minhas fontes na época confirmaram que o Projeto Astoria realmente funcionou muito bem. A maioria dos aplicativos exigia poucas alterações de código ou nenhuma. No entanto, o foco na Plataforma Universal do Windows (UWP) e o abandono em andamento do sistema operacional móvel levaram a um cancelamento rápido do projeto.
Depois, há Bluestacks, um emulador Android de terceiros disponível para Mac e PC. Ele inicializa o Android em uma máquina virtual em seu PC com Windows e permite acesso a todo o catálogo de aplicativos na Google Play Store. É bastante popular entre os jogadores de Android que buscam uma experiência de jogo semelhante à do PC.
No Windows 10, muito depois que o Windows 10 Mobile morreu, a Microsoft desenvolveu uma nova estratégia para unir um smartphone ao PC – usando o aplicativo Your Phone. Em vez de pegar o telefone para enviar uma mensagem de texto para alguém ou verificar uma notificação recebida, pode-se fazer isso pelo PC. No entanto, em alguns smartphones Samsung Galaxy, também é possível usar os aplicativos instalados no PC. Essencialmente, você pode ‘executar’ qualquer aplicativo instalado em seu smartphone Android.
Por que você precisa disso?
Existem vários motivos para executar aplicativos Android no Windows, além dos desenvolvedores que desejam testar seus aplicativos à medida que avançam.
Vários aplicativos populares para dispositivos móveis não têm versões nativas do Windows ou da Web com todos os recursos. Mesmo os principais aplicativos, como o Instagram, oferecem funcionalidade limitada na Web ou em seus aplicativos do Windows. Se seus aplicativos preferidos de telefone estiverem disponíveis em seu PC, isso torna seu fluxo de trabalho mais suave, pois você não precisa se atrapalhar entre os dois dispositivos.
Depois, há aplicativos que exigem ampla interação e podem se beneficiar de um teclado e um mouse. E, claro, os jogadores móveis gostariam de jogar seus jogos Android favoritos no PC com todo o periférico thingamajigs e também gerenciar melhor sua experiência de streaming.
A seleção do aplicativo móvel na Microsoft Store no Windows 11 é fornecida pelos vizinhos da empresa em Seattle, Amazon. A Amazon Appstore permitirá que usuários do Windows 11 acessem aplicativos Android na Microsoft Store com a experiência familiar de pesquisa, navegação e descoberta.
No momento, a Amazon Appstore está disponível na linha de dispositivos Fire da empresa. Esses são dispositivos populares, sim, mas o número de aplicativos, bem como a base instalada, não pode corresponder à Google Play Store, a maneira de fato de baixar aplicativos Android em todos os smartphones fora da China.
No entanto, a parceria pode revitalizar a Amazon Appstore oferecendo aos desenvolvedores uma oportunidade de comercializar seus aplicativos para um público potencial de milhões de usuários do Windows 11. Eu uso a palavra ‘oportunidade’ e ‘potencial’ em vez de fazer uma declaração definitiva porque a Microsoft Store no Windows 10 – mesmo com sua ampla base de instalação – não brilhou realmente.
Resumo
No momento, não temos certeza de quando os aplicativos Android começarão a aparecer na renovada Microsoft Store. A palavra oficial é ‘ainda este ano’. A Microsoft esclareceu que nem todos os aplicativos Android na Amazon Appstore são executados no Windows 11.
O Windows 11 também permitirá o sideload de aplicativos Android, o que é prático, mas repleto de problemas. Muitos desenvolvedores Android não oferecem arquivos APK para sideload, e eles estão disponíveis principalmente por meio de diretórios não oficiais e duvidosos. Além das questões legais de algo assim, também há preocupações em torno do malware, uma vez que esses agregadores não cobrem todas as bases como o Google faria.
Ainda não está claro se a Microsoft permitirá a instalação de lojas de aplicativos de terceiros como o Android permite. Há um potencial de a Samsung empacotar sua Galaxy Store em seus laptops com Windows 11 ou lojas de aplicativos alternativas como a Indus App Bazaar, uma loja de aplicativos Android construída para mercados emergentes como a Índia.
Vamos ver se esse destaque desconcertante do Windows 11 traz alguma recompensa para a Microsoft.